Use WhatsApp’s Linked Devices Feature
WhatsApp has a Linked Devices feature that allows you to see where your account is logged in. By using this feature properly, you can ensure the security of your account.
How to Check Where Your Account is Logged In
- Open WhatsApp and tap on the three dots in the top-right corner.
- Select Linked Devices.
- Here, you will see a list of all devices where your WhatsApp account is logged in, along with the time and location of the last access.
How to Log Out from Other Devices
If you suspect that your WhatsApp account is logged in on an unknown device, follow these steps to log out:
- Go to Linked Devices.
- Tap on the device you want to log out from.
- Click on Log Out.
- For security purposes, take a screenshot before logging out in case you need to file a complaint in the future.
Additional Tips to Keep Your WhatsApp Account Secure
- Enable Two-Step Verification.
- Always update your WhatsApp to the latest version.
- Avoid scanning unknown QR codes or clicking on suspicious links.
- Do not log in to WhatsApp on unfamiliar devices.
- Keep WhatsApp Security Notifications enabled.
